Compared with protectionism, an opposing goal of economic foreign policy is sanctions. tariffs. free trade. self-sufficiency.
koban [17]

The correct answer is C) Free Trade.

<em>Compared to protectionism an opposing goal of economic foreign policy is free trade. </em>

Free trade is the opposite of protectionism. Free trade welcomes the exchange of products and services among countries, eliminating or reducing the imports and exports tariffs, and eliminating special tariffs to the products.

The best example of Free Trade in the world is the Free Trade Agreement between Mexico, Canada, and the United States. This free trade agreement has helped the three countries to create more jobs and to improve their economies.
